This cone is unlabeled, so we don't know the exact details, but it is a vintage Scottish, woolen-spun weaving yarn from the mid-20th century. It has noticeable slubs. The wool is softer and less hairy than the tweed wools, but not as soft as lambswool.  It appears to be a 1/16 count yarn. The cone weighs 9.7 ounces, and is probably more or less full. It is estimated to be 1500 yards.

The color is similar to the modern shade called Honey Mustard. 

This is a classic mid-fine wool yarn produced by Scottish mills in the mid-20th century.
